Understanding the Fundamentals
Before we explore the practical applications, it's crucial to understand the foundational aspects of Human Language Technology (HLT). HLT encompasses a wide range of technologies and methodologies used to process and analyze human language. This includes natural language processing (NLP), speech recognition, machine translation, and more. The Undergraduate Certificate in Human Language Technology Applications provides a comprehensive curriculum that covers these areas, giving students a solid foundation in both theoretical and practical aspects of HLT.
# Key Components of the Program
1. Natural Language Processing (NLP): Students learn to develop algorithms and models that can understand, interpret, and generate human language. This includes techniques for text classification, sentiment analysis, and entity recognition.
2. Speech Recognition and Synthesis: You'll study how to convert human speech into text and vice versa, a critical skill for applications like voice assistants and automated customer service.
3. Machine Translation: Explore the complexities of translating text from one language to another, a task that involves understanding context and cultural nuances.
4. Data Analysis and Machine Learning: Gain proficiency in using statistical and machine learning techniques to analyze large datasets and develop predictive models.

# Case Study 1: Healthcare Transformation
In the healthcare sector, language technology applications are revolutionizing patient care. For instance, a healthcare startup developed a chatbot using NLP to assist patients with routine queries and provide them with personalized health information. This not only reduces the workload on healthcare professionals but also ensures that patients receive timely and accurate information. The impact is significant, as it can lead to better patient engagement and improved health outcomes.
# Case Study 2: Customer Support Automation
Customer service is another area where language technology is making a substantial impact. A leading e-commerce company implemented a speech recognition system to handle customer inquiries over the phone. This system could understand and respond to customer queries in real-time, significantly reducing wait times and improving customer satisfaction. The implementation of this technology not only enhanced the customer experience but also freed up human agents to focus on more complex issues.
# Case Study 3: Language Translation for Global Businesses
For businesses operating globally, language translation is crucial. A multinational corporation used machine translation tools to translate their product descriptions, customer support documentation, and marketing materials into multiple languages. This not only helped them reach a wider audience but also reduced the cost and time associated with manual translations. The success of this initiative underscored the importance of accurate and efficient language technology in expanding market reach.
